Emergency services were called following concern for the welfare of a man on the cliff edge above Great Western Beach on Sunday.

Police, HM Coastguard, Cornwall Fire and Rescue and the ambulance service attended the scene at 1.40am. 

Officers negotiated with the man and he was eventually brought to safety around 7.50am and was checked over by paramedics.

The beach was closed whilst the incident was ongoing.

A spokesperson for Newquay Coastguard said: “After several hours of successful multi agency coordination the incident was resolved and all teams were stood down.”
